1. CPM is:        

Explanation

The correct answer is "Critical Path Method." The Critical Path Method (CPM) is a project management technique used to plan and schedule activities in a project. It identifies the critical path, which is the longest sequence of dependent activities that determine the project's duration. By analyzing the critical path, project managers can prioritize tasks, allocate resources, and identify potential bottlenecks or delays. CPM is widely used in project management to ensure efficient and timely completion of projects.

2. In PERT, if the pessimistic time were 14 weeks, the optimistic time were 8 weeks, and the most likely time were 11 weeks,

Explanation

The expected time in PERT is calculated using a weighted average of the optimistic, pessimistic, and most likely times. The formula for calculating the expected time is (optimistic time + 4 * most likely time + pessimistic time) / 6. In this case, the optimistic time is 8 weeks, the most likely time is 11 weeks, and the pessimistic time is 14 weeks. Plugging these values into the formula, we get (8 + 4 * 11 + 14) / 6 = 11 weeks. Therefore, the expected time would be 11 weeks.

5. The critical path is

Explanation

The correct answer is "the longest time path through the network." The critical path in project management refers to the sequence of activities that determines the total duration of the project. It is the longest path through the network diagram, meaning that any delay in activities along this path will directly impact the project's timeline. Therefore, it is crucial to closely monitor and manage the activities on the critical path to ensure the project stays on schedule.

9. Which of these may require the use of a dummy activity?

Explanation

Both the activity-on-arrow network and the activity-on-node network may require the use of a dummy activity. A dummy activity is a simulated activity that is added to the network to maintain the logical sequence and dependencies between other activities. It is used when there is a need to represent a dependency between two activities that cannot be directly connected. In both types of networks, the use of dummy activities helps to accurately represent the relationships and dependencies between activities.
